Monthly Cost of Living
😐Monthly costs for one person with rent: $2,092 in Malmo versus $1,626 in Bålsta.
😐Estimated couple costs with rent: $3,273 in Malmo versus $2,547 in Bålsta.
😐Monthly costs for a family of three with rent: $4,454 in Malmo versus $3,468 in Bålsta.
🌍Living in Malmo is roughly 29% more expensive than in Bålsta,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Both cities are pricier than the global median: Malmo57% above, Bålsta22% above.

Malmo vs Bålsta: Cost of Living - Frequently Asked Questions
Which city is more expensive, Malmo or Bålsta?
Bålsta wins on cost – living expenses run 29% lower than in Malmo. Housing and daily spending are where you'll feel the difference most, making Bålsta the obvious pick if budget is a priority.
Are salaries higher in Malmo or in Bålsta?
On paper, salaries run 26% lower in Bålsta. That's worth factoring in alongside costs, though remote workers earning in a stronger currency may not notice the difference at all.
How much does a 1-bedroom apartment cost in Malmo compared to Bålsta?
Rent for a central apartment: $900 in Malmo versus $856 in Bålsta. Housing is usually the single largest factor when comparing overall living costs between the two.
How much does it cost to live in Malmo compared to Bålsta?
All in, you'll spend $2,092 per month in Malmo versus $1,626 in Bålsta – a 29% gap that adds up to real savings over time for anyone picking the cheaper option.
How expensive is transport in Malmo compared to Bålsta?
A monthly transit pass in Bålsta runs roughly 3% less than in Malmo. Both cities have functional networks, but the price difference matters if you're watching your budget.
